Safety

Mobility scooters are safe to use. They are designed with safety in mind and come with features that assist to keep the rider safe. For example, some models come with automatic shutoffs that prevent the rider from moving too fast, while other models have a maximum speed limit to prevent accidents. There are also a variety of safety features to assist in maneuvering the scooter with features like rear and front suspensions, backup alarms, and the ability to use directional signals.

Some scooters are designed to be used indoors, while others can be driven on roads or sidewalks. The terrain on which the scooter is to be used will determine several factors, such as the distance it will travel along with its weight capacity, as well as the radius of turning.

Another aspect to think about is how easy it will be to transport the scooter. Some scooters are foldable and can easily fit in the trunk of your car. Others are heavier and may require ramps to be loaded into the vehicle. Certain insurance plans, such as Medicare Part B, provide mobility aids. However, the scooter must be medically needed.

While some aspects of a vehicle may be the same, everyone's needs is unique, and they will select the features that are the most appropriate for their needs. For instance those looking to travel long distances will be focused on speed and battery life while those who are primarily seeking a comfortable ride might be more interested in suspension and ground clearance.

Medicare will cover a portion of costs of mobility scooters when you meet certain criteria. This includes a doctor's assessment and the fact that the device is required for daily use. The device must be purchased through a Medicare-approved supplier that accepts assignments. The Medicare Part B deductible must also be met in order to be eligible for this coverage. Medicare Advantage plans are insurance policies that are private which may provide different coverage for mobility scooters.

You need to be evaluated by an occupational therapist or doctor to be eligible for medical coverage on the scooter. The health care professional also needs to provide an authorization for the device. Once you have the prescription then you can locate a manufacturer of mobility scooters that is Medicare-approved which offers a bidding program. Medicare generally covers for 80% of the price of the scooter, but you must meet the Part B deductible and pay for the remaining 20%.

You can purchase additional insurance through a private insurer with a Medicare advantage plan that covers the Original Medicare copays and deductibles. These insurance policies are known as Medigap policies. They aid in paying for costs that are out of your pocket and not covered by Medicare Parts A and B.

Repairability

The motor in a scooter is a complex piece of equipment that requires regular maintenance to ensure that it stays in good working order. You can extend the life of your scooter by following a few basic guidelines. First of all ensure that you keep your batteries charged. This will stop the parasitic drawing down that can cause batteries to fail or run at a reduced output. To extend the battery's life, remove them when the scooter isn't in use. Finally, make sure that your tires are properly inflated to the manufacturer's recommendation.

Mobility scooters are a great option to keep independence for those who are reliant on walking aids or hiring care workers. But, like any mechanical device they may also break down from time to time. If you're experiencing issues with your scooter, be sure to contact your provider right away to schedule repairs. A professional can pinpoint the issue and recommend proper parts to replace.
